Neon Knight's Neon Lights: A Friendship Unseen

In the heart of Neo-Tokyo, where the neon lights painted the night sky with a kaleidoscope of colors, Neon Knight stood in the shadow of towering skyscrapers. His name was a moniker that echoed through the underbelly of the city, a name that whispered tales of a man who fought for the little guy, who dared to challenge the might of the megacorporations that ruled with an iron fist.

Neon Knight was a man of few words, a man of action. His skin was scarred, his eyes were hard, and his heart was as cold as the metal that lined the streets of Neo-Tokyo. He moved through the city like a ghost, a lone wolf in a sea of corporate puppets. His only constant was the neon-lit sign that adorned his jacket, a sign that read "Knight."

One night, as he slinked through the labyrinthine streets, Neon Knight's eyes caught a flicker of light amidst the neon overload. It was a soft, almost ethereal glow, unlike anything he had ever seen. It was the light of an Ultraman, a figure of myth and legend, a protector of the people in a world where the line between hero and villain was often blurred.

The Ultraman stood atop a skyscraper, his form outlined against the night sky, his eyes scanning the city below. Neon Knight watched, mesmerized, as the Ultraman's hand glowed with an inner light, casting a beam of hope into the darkness. In that moment, Neon Knight felt a strange connection to the figure, a connection that he couldn't quite explain.

The next night, Neon Knight found himself standing on the same skyscraper, his eyes searching for the Ultraman. To his surprise, the Ultraman was there, waiting for him. "You again," the Ultraman said, his voice echoing through the night.

"Who are you?" Neon Knight asked, his voice barely a whisper.

"I am Ultraman," the figure replied, his eyes never leaving Neon Knight's.

"Ultraman, the myth. But you're here, in Neo-Tokyo," Neon Knight said, his voice tinged with disbelief.

"Yes, and I need your help," Ultraman said, his eyes never wavering.

Neon Knight's curiosity was piqued. "What do you need?"

"I need you to find the source of the darkness that is spreading through the city," Ultraman explained. "It's a force that threatens to consume Neo-Tokyo, and I need someone like you, someone who doesn't play by the rules, to stop it."

Neon Knight's mind raced. "And why should I help you?"

"Because you're a Knight," Ultraman said, his voice filled with a quiet determination. "A Knight who stands against the darkness."

Neon Knight nodded, understanding the weight of the responsibility. "Alright, I'll help you."

Their friendship was unconventional, to say the least. Neon Knight, with his rough edges and street smarts, and Ultraman, with his otherworldly powers and calm demeanor, formed an unlikely duo. They moved through the city together, uncovering secrets and confronting threats that would have been impossible for either of them to face alone.

As they delved deeper into their quest, Neon Knight began to see the world through Ultraman's eyes. He saw the beauty in the neon lights, the hope in the faces of the people, and the darkness that was spreading like a cancer. He realized that the Ultraman was not just a protector, but a symbol of hope in a world that needed it.

One night, as they stood atop another skyscraper, Ultraman turned to Neon Knight. "You've changed, Neon. You've become more than just a Knight."

Neon Knight smiled, a rare sight on his face. "I guess I have. I've seen the darkness, and I know that I can't just stand by and watch it consume everything."

Ultraman nodded, his eyes shining with a newfound respect. "Then you are truly a Knight."

Their journey took them to the heart of the city, to a place where the darkness was strongest. There, they faced a foe unlike any they had ever encountered—a megacorporation that had taken control of the city's power grid, using it to spread the darkness.

In a climactic battle, Neon Knight and Ultraman fought side by side, their powers combining to create a dazzling display of light and energy. The battle was fierce, but in the end, Neon Knight and Ultraman emerged victorious, the darkness defeated.

The city of Neo-Tokyo was saved, but at a cost. Ultraman, with his powers depleted, knew that he could not remain in the city any longer. He turned to Neon Knight, his eyes filled with gratitude. "You have saved us, Neon. You have become a hero in your own right."

Neon Knight nodded, his heart heavy with the weight of the responsibility he had accepted. "I will always be a Knight, Ultraman. I will fight for the little guy, for the people of Neo-Tokyo."

Ultraman smiled, a rare sight on his face. "Then you will always have a friend in me."

And with that, Ultraman faded into the night, leaving Neon Knight standing alone atop the skyscraper. But he was no longer alone. He was a Knight, with a friend, and a city that needed him.

The neon lights continued to glow, painting the night sky with their vibrant colors. Neon Knight looked up, his eyes reflecting the light of hope. He knew that the darkness would return, but he also knew that he was ready to face it. He was a Knight, and he would fight for the light, for the people, for Neo-Tokyo.

And so, Neon Knight's Neon Lights continued to shine, a beacon of hope in a world that needed it.
